Technology and Applications of wire edm machine shops
Wire Electrical Discharge Machining (Wire EDM) is a precision machining process used extensively in machine shops for cutting intricate shapes and profiles in conductive materials. The technology operates by using a thin, electrically charged wire, typically made of brass or tungsten, to erode material from a workpiece through a series of rapid electrical discharges between the wire and the workpiece.
Machine shops utilize Wire EDM for its ability to cut complex shapes with high precision, often achieving tolerances of ±0.0001 inches or better. This makes it ideal for manufacturing components that require intricate detailing, such as dies, molds, and aerospace components. Moreover, the process can handle materials that are difficult to machine with traditional methods, such as hardened steel, titanium, and exotic alloys.
Applications of Wire EDM extend across various industries, including automotive, aerospace, medical, and electronics. In automotive manufacturing, Wire EDM is used for producing injection molds and dies with fine details and smooth finishes. Aerospace industries employ it for creating turbine components and complex engine parts. Medical device manufacturers utilize Wire EDM for crafting surgical instruments and implants with intricate geometries and precise dimensions. In electronics, it is used for manufacturing tooling and components for microelectronics.
The benefits of Wire EDM include minimal mechanical stress on the workpiece, no tool wear (since the wire is the tool), and the ability to cut extremely thin sections without distortion. However, it is relatively slow compared to some other machining processes and is primarily suited for materials that are conductive.

Quality Testing Methods for wire edm machine shops and how to control quality
Quality testing in wire EDM (Electrical Discharge Machining) machine shops is crucial to ensure precision and reliability. Effective quality control can be achieved through the following methods:
1. Dimensional Inspection:
– Coordinate Measuring Machines (CMMs): Used to measure the physical geometrical characteristics of an object. CMMs provide precise measurements and can compare them against the CAD model.
– Laser Scanners: For non-contact measurement of complex geometries.
2. Surface Finish Analysis:
– Profilometers: Measure surface roughness to ensure the machined parts meet the required surface finish standards.
– Visual Inspection: Using magnification tools to check for surface defects.
3. Metallurgical Testing:
– Hardness Testing: Ensures the material’s hardness remains within specified limits after EDM processing.
– Microstructure Analysis: Examines any changes in the material’s microstructure caused by the EDM process, typically using microscopes.
4. Electrical Parameter Monitoring:
– Real-time Monitoring: Continuous monitoring of electrical parameters such as voltage, current, and pulse duration to ensure consistent EDM performance.
– Data Logging: Recording EDM parameters to trace and optimize the machining process.
5. Quality Management Systems (QMS):
– ISO 9001 Certification: Implementing ISO 9001 standards ensures a systematic approach to managing processes and achieving consistent quality.
– Statistical Process Control (SPC): Utilizes statistical methods to monitor and control the EDM process, ensuring that it operates at its full potential.
6. Calibration and Maintenance:
– Regular calibration of measuring instruments and maintenance of EDM machines to ensure they function correctly and provide accurate results.
7. Documentation and Traceability:
– Keeping detailed records of the manufacturing process, including machine settings, materials used, and inspection results, to ensure traceability and accountability.

FAQs on Sourcing and Manufacturing from wire edm machine shops in China
FAQs on Sourcing and Manufacturing from Wire EDM Machine Shops in China
1. What is Wire EDM?
Wire Electrical Discharge Machining (EDM) is a precision manufacturing process that uses electrical discharges to cut intricate shapes in hard materials. It is ideal for creating complex geometries and fine details in metals.
2. Why source Wire EDM services from China?
China offers cost-effective manufacturing solutions with advanced technology and skilled labor. Chinese EDM shops often provide high-quality services at competitive prices, making them an attractive option for international businesses.
3. How do I find a reliable Wire EDM machine shop in China?
Start by researching online directories and industry forums. Look for shops with positive reviews, ISO certifications, and strong track records. Visiting trade shows and getting recommendations from industry peers can also be helpful.
4. What should I consider when choosing a shop?
Consider the shop’s experience, equipment, quality control processes, and communication skills. It’s also important to evaluate their capacity to handle your specific project requirements and deadlines.
5. How do I ensure the quality of the manufactured parts?
Request samples and detailed specifications before placing a large order. Implement a strict quality assurance process, including third-party inspections and regular communication with the manufacturer.
6. What are the typical lead times for Wire EDM services in China?
Lead times can vary depending on the complexity of the project and the shop’s workload. Typically, it ranges from a few weeks to a couple of months. Clear communication about deadlines is crucial.
7. What about intellectual property protection?
To protect your intellectual property, use non-disclosure agreements (NDAs) and choose reputable shops with a history of respecting IP rights. Working with legal advisors familiar with Chinese law can also help.
8. How do I handle logistics and shipping?
Coordinate with logistics companies experienced in international shipping. Ensure proper packaging to prevent damage and understand customs regulations to avoid delays.
9. What payment terms are standard?
Common payment terms include a deposit upfront (30-50%) and the balance upon completion or delivery. Always clarify payment terms in advance and consider using secure payment methods like letters of credit.
